Lupiderm G Side Effects

Based on research, the following side effects have been observed when Lupiderm G is used -

Severe

  • Electrolyte imbalance
  • Bone degradation
  • Increased risk of infection
  • Skin Thinning

Moderate

  • Increased blood pressure
  • Altered bone growth
  • Skin scar
  • Cataract

Mild

  • Dry Skin
  • Flushing

Is Lupiderm G a pain-killer?

Dr. R.K Singh MBBS , Diabetology

Lupiderm G is not a pain-killer. It belongs to the class of drug called steroids, which helps in relieving the symptoms of allergies and inflammation.

Can I take Lupiderm G without consulting a doctor?

Dr. Anand Singh MBBS , General Physician, Infectious Disease, Emergency Medicine, Internal Medicine

No, Lupiderm G is a prescription drug so do not take it without consulting a doctor. It can be harmful to the patient to take this medicine without a doctor's recommendation because Lupiderm G suppresses the immune system which lowers the immunity that can lead to infection to the patient. Hence patient should seek doctors advice before taking this medication by himself.
